as discussed in many unofficial forums as well, there seems to be a trend in soundmax HD audio disabling the stereo-mix feature.  Even the latest Dell laptops suffer from the same.  However, from recent news, it seems that the community backlash was severe enough that Dell is reversing its lock on the driver.  However, I have yet to see the same from Lenovo.  They tried to build sooooo many regulations into these machines for business purposes that it really ruins the ability for us to use some of the functions for legitimate purposes.
